Nucleon-nucleon interaction in the constituent quark bag model

We obtain an exact form of the NN potential starting from the cluster decomposition of the full six-quark wave function into a two-nucleon term and a six-quark bag function. The resulting potential is nonlocal and energy dependent with coefficients which can be obtained phenomenologically as well as theoretically. Stringent conditions exist for these coefficients. As an example we present the NN potentials for /sup 1/S/sub 0/ and /sup 3/S/sub 1/ states. We consider the properties of the wave functions in configuration space as well as in momentum space, and compare them with the properties of known realistic potentials.
